Subject: [PATCH 3/4] hv: add SPDX license to trace

From: Stephen Hemminger <stephen@networkplumber.org>
Missing license on Hyper-V VMBUS tracing files.
Signed-off-by: Stephen Hemminger <sthemmin@microsoft.com>
Signed-off-by: K. Y. Srinivasan <kys@microsoft.com>
---
drivers/hv/hv_trace.c | 2 ++
drivers/hv/hv_trace.h | 2 ++
2 files changed, 4 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/hv/hv_trace.c b/drivers/hv/hv_trace.c
index df47acd01a81..38d359cf1e70 100644
--- a/drivers/hv/hv_trace.c
+++ b/drivers/hv/hv_trace.c
@@ -1,3 +1,5 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+
#include "hyperv_vmbus.h"
#define CREATE_TRACE_POINTS
diff --git a/drivers/hv/hv_trace.h b/drivers/hv/hv_trace.h
index d635ee95b20d..999f80a63bff 100644
--- a/drivers/hv/hv_trace.h
+++ b/drivers/hv/hv_trace.h
@@ -1,3 +1,5 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+
#undef TRACE_SYSTEM
#define TRACE_SYSTEM hyperv
